    Log into the webserver with an FTP program, download the robots.txt file - its going to be in the html root. Open the robots.txt file with a program like notepad and see what it says.

    Inside that file, it will say something like

    User-agent: *
    Disallow: /


    The disallow: / is the path to the files or directories that you do not want search engines to index. With that example, "Disallow: /" - google would not index anything in the html root. That means that your site would not get indexed.

    If you did not make the robots.txt file, you may want to consult whoever made the website before you make changes. Sometimes you do not want search engines indexing certain pages. If the robots.txt file contains restrictions, they were probably put there for a reason.
